Are Warrants Public Record in Haralson County, Georgia?

Warrants are public records in Haralson County, Georgia, pursuant to the Georgia Open Records Act (O.C.G.A. § 50-18-70 et seq.). This legislation establishes the public's right to access records maintained by governmental bodies, including warrants issued by the courts within Haralson County. The transparency afforded by this statute promotes accountability within the judicial system and ensures citizens can remain informed about legal proceedings and law enforcement activities occurring within their community.

In Haralson County, warrant records are accessible to members of the public unless specifically sealed by court order or restricted by statutory provisions. The Haralson County Magistrate Court maintains these records as part of their judicial responsibilities. While warrants constitute public records, accessing them requires adherence to established procedures through official channels, which may include formal written requests or in-person visits to the appropriate county offices.

What Is Contents in Warrant Records in Haralson County?

Warrant records maintained by Haralson County authorities typically contain the following information:

  • Full legal name and identifying information of the subject
  • Type of warrant issued (arrest warrant, bench warrant, search warrant)
  • Date and time of warrant issuance
  • Identity of the issuing judicial authority
  • Case number and court of jurisdiction
  • Detailed description of the alleged offense(s) or reason for issuance
  • Statutory citations for alleged violations
  • Bond amount, if applicable
  • Special conditions or instructions for executing officers
  • Signature of the issuing judge or magistrate

The Haralson County Magistrate Court is responsible for issuing and maintaining records of search warrants and arrest warrants in accordance with Georgia law.

Haralson County Sheriff Warrants

Sheriff warrants in Haralson County are official legal instruments issued by the Magistrate Court that authorize the Haralson County Sheriff's Office to perform specific law enforcement actions. These documents, issued pursuant to Georgia Code § 17-4-40, provide the constitutional basis for arrests, searches, and seizures within the county jurisdiction.

The Haralson County Sheriff's Office, located at 224 Holly Street, Buchanan, GA 30113, is responsible for executing warrants throughout the county. Sheriff warrants must meet strict legal requirements, including:

  • Issuance by a neutral and detached magistrate
  • Establishment of probable cause
  • Particularity in describing persons, places, or items
  • Compliance with Fourth Amendment protections

Individuals seeking information about sheriff warrants may contact the Haralson County Sheriff's Office at 770-646-2011 during regular business hours, Monday through Friday, 8:00 AM to 5:00 PM.

Individuals seeking background check information may visit the Records Division located in the front lobby of the Sheriff's Office. Criminal history reports are available during regular business hours for a nominal fee in accordance with Georgia law.

Victims of crimes who wish to initiate criminal proceedings may apply for a warrant application at the Magistrate Court office inside the Haralson County Courthouse. The application process requires proper identification and a detailed account of the alleged criminal activity.
